Houston's real estate market is influenced by various economic trends that impact property prices, development, and investment opportunities. Understanding these trends helps buyers, sellers, and investors make informed decisions in a dynamic environment.
Economic Growth and Job Market
Houston's economy is driven by industries such as energy, healthcare, and aerospace. The growth in these sectors creates job opportunities, attracting new residents to the city. As employment increases, demand for housing rises, leading to higher property values and rental rates.
Interest Rates and Lending Policies
Changes in interest rates directly affect mortgage affordability. Lower rates typically encourage more home purchases, boosting the real estate market. Conversely, rising rates can slow down sales and stabilize or reduce property prices.
Development and Infrastructure Projects
Major infrastructure projects, such as new highways and public transit expansions, improve accessibility and attractiveness of neighborhoods. These developments often lead to increased property values and stimulate new construction in surrounding areas.
Market Trends and Investment Opportunities
Current market trends show a shift towards suburban and mixed-use developments. Investors are looking for properties that offer potential for appreciation and rental income. Understanding these patterns helps in identifying promising investment locations.
